1. Define Your Goals
Before you start searching for an agency, it’s crucial to clarify what you want to achieve. Common goals might include:
- Increasing Bookings: Attracting more guests and filling up your calendar.
- Improving Visibility: Making your listing more appealing and visible in search results.
- Optimizing Pricing: Setting competitive prices to maximize your income.
- Enhancing Guest Experience: Improving reviews and ensuring a smooth experience for guests.
- Streamlining Management: Simplifying property management tasks like cleaning and check-ins.
Knowing your goals will help you find an agency that aligns with your specific needs.
2. Research Potential Agencies
Start by compiling a list of agencies that specialize in Airbnb marketing and consulting. You can find potential candidates through:
- Online Searches: Look for agencies with expertise in Airbnb or short-term rental markets.
- Host Communities: Ask fellow Airbnb hosts for recommendations and experiences.
- Social Media: Explore industry-specific groups and discussions.
- Industry Forums: Check for agencies that are actively engaged in Airbnb host communities.

4. Check Their Services
Different agencies offer various services. Ensure the agency you choose provides what you need, such as:
- Listing Optimization: Enhancing your property’s photos, description, and keywords to attract more bookings.
- Pricing Strategy: Implement dynamic pricing to ensure you’re earning the most possible from each booking.
- Marketing Campaigns: Running promotional activities on social media, through ads, and other channels.
- Guest Communication: Handling messages and inquiries to improve guest satisfaction.
- Property Management: Overseeing cleaning, maintenance, and check-ins/check-outs.
5. Understand Their Approach
It’s important to understand how the agency will work with you. Ask questions to get a sense of their approach:
- Onboarding Process: How do they begin working with new clients?
- Customization: How do they tailor their strategies to your specific property?
- Performance Measurement: How do they track and report progress?
6. Compare Pricing
Agencies may have different pricing models. Common options include:
- Flat Fees: A fixed monthly or yearly fee.
- Commission-Based: A percentage of your booking revenue.
- Project-Based: A one-time fee for specific services.
Make sure you understand what’s included in their pricing and how it fits with your budget.
7. Schedule Consultations
Once you’ve narrowed down your options, schedule consultations with the agencies. Use these meetings to:
- Ask Questions: Clarify any doubts and get detailed answers about their services.
- Gauge Communication: See how they communicate and how responsive they are.
- Assess Commitment: Determine their enthusiasm and dedication to helping you succeed.
8. Review Contracts and Agreements
Before finalizing your decision, carefully review the contract or agreement. Pay attention to:
- Scope of Services: What exactly is included?
- Payment Terms: How and when will you be billed?
- Contract Duration: How long is the contract for?
- Termination Clauses: How can you end the contract if needed?
9. Make Your Decision
After evaluating all the factors, choose the agency that best aligns with your goals, offers the necessary services, and fits within your budget. The right agency should not only help your Airbnb business grow but also make your hosting experience more enjoyable and less stressful.
10. Monitor and Evaluate
Once you’ve hired an agency, keep track of their performance. Regularly check:
- Performance Metrics: Are they meeting the agreed-upon benchmarks?
- Results: Are you seeing the improvements you expected?
- Communication: Is the agency maintaining good communication and support?
Regular evaluations will help ensure a productive partnership and allow you to make adjustments as needed.
